Rodger Dale Morrison Profile Photo Rodger Dale Morrison, 76, of Harvest, passed away on September 5, 2026 at home with his loving family by his side, after a year long battle with cancer and a decade of fighting Parkinson’s Disease.

Mr. Morrison was born in Cape Girardeau, MO, graduated from Delta High School in Delta, MO and was a graduate from Southeast Missouri State University in Cape Girardeau.

He had a lifelong career as a Forensic Scientist in Cape Girardeau, MO, Sanford, FL, and Huntsville, AL, retiring from the Alabama Department of Forensic Science as the Director of the Huntsville Regional Lab.  After retirement, he continued in the forensic field as an expert witness in partnership with John Kilbourn.

He enjoyed many hobbies and activities, 50 years of growing orchids, an avid hunter, master gardener, photography and wood turning, along with enjoying his son’s activities and the light of his eyes…his grandchildren.
